In the world of Polk County Property Appraisal, there are two kinds of search. The first one is Property Search and the second one is Map Search. If you want to use the Property Search, you have to enter the name of the owner to search for. The name of the owner is the last name first, followed by the first name. The example is Smith John. Do not forget to not use a comma between names. Apparently, using the first name initial will return more names in the result set.
For example, Smith J. The “%” is also able to be used as the wildcard in order to replace the unknown portions of the name. Smi% J is the example. Aside from the name of the owner, you can select the records per page. the options are 25, 50, 75, 100, 150, and 200.
